SEO Mistakes

Using irrelevant keywords, skipping mobile optimisation, getting slow web pages, and bringing low-quality content are common SEO mistakes that kill website traffic. Ignoring backlinks, meta tags, and regular updates may also affect your search engine rankings. Focus on relevant terms, create valuable content, while making sure that your site is quick to load and well-optimized with the goal to increase traffic.

1. Ignoring Keyword Intent

  • You’re ranking for the wrong terms.
  • Focus on what your audience is searching for, not just high-volume keywords.

2. Slow Website Speed

  • If your site takes more than 3 seconds to load, visitors bounce.
  • Compress images, use caching, and optimize for mobile.

3. Ignoring Mobile Users 

  • Most users are on phones.
  • Make sure your site is 100% mobile-friendly.

4. Neglecting Meta Tags

  • Missing titles and descriptions = missed clicks.
  • Write compelling, keyword-rich meta tags for every page.

5. Duplicate Content

  • Copying kills credibility and rankings.
  • Always create unique, valuable content.

6. Not Using Internal Links

  • You’re losing page authority.
  • Link related articles to guide visitors and help search engines crawl your site.

7. Ignoring Analytics

  • No data no direction.
  • Track performance with Google Analytics and Search Console.

8. Weak Backlink Strategy

  • No backlinks = low authority.
  • Earn quality links through guest posts, PR, and collaborations.

9. No Content Update Routine

  • Old content gets buried.
  • Refresh your top pages regularly with new stats and insights.

10. Not Optimizing for User Experience (UX)

  • If people can’t navigate easily, they’ll leave.
  • Simple design, clear CTAs, fast pages -that’s the secret
